Heart-Stopping Crash on Gosport Road: Police Race to Rescue

On 4th December 2024, chaos erupted on Privett Road, Gosport, when 87-year-old James Masson suffered a heart attack behind the wheel. His car crashed, leaving him with life-threatening injuries.

Quick-Thinking Cops Save Elderly Driver’s Life

Police were on the scene in seconds, launching into emergency CPR. An armed response unit arrived armed with a defibrillator. All five officers – including PC Williams, PC Cole, and PC Bark – battled to keep James alive until paramedics from South Central Ambulance Service took over.

Nearly a Year On: Hero Officers Celebrate James’ Miraculous Recovery

Thanks to this heroic teamwork, James has made a full recovery. Recently, three of the officers met James and his family for coffee and cake to mark his inspiring journey back to health.

“It was an absolute honour to meet James and hear about his incredible life,” said a spokesperson. “We are grateful to have witnessed his inspiring journey back to health.”

  • Officers involved: PC 28411 WILLIAMS, PC 29988 COLE, PC 29126 BARK, PC 27956 JONES, PS 20587 WRENN
